• Intel to Introduce Quad-Core Chips

  • intel5.bmpIntel has said that it will launch its Quad-Core chips on November 13. The processors will be available with the Hewlett-Packard workstations. The computers will probably use Intel’s planned Xeon 5300 chip, and will be designed to run high-end applications like seismic analysis and visualization technologies from Ansys, Autodesk, Landmark Graphics, and Parametric Technology. The launch means Intel will have the crucial benefit over its arch rival AMD, which is going to introduce its own Quad Core chips in the middle of 2007.


    AMD claims that its monolithic design is superior to Intel’s plan, which essentially glues two dual-cores chips together.
